Seoul shares open lower amid Middle East tensions

Bild generiert von KI

Seoul shares opened lower on Tuesday amid heightened uncertainty in the Middle East. The benchmark KOSPI fell 0.41 percent to 6,779.04, tracking overnight losses on Wall Street.

At 9:15 a.m. the KOSPI was down 27.89 points from the previous close. The index had plunged 9 percent the day before amid renewed concerns over the U.S.-Iran standoff in the Strait of Hormuz.

The Dow Jones Industrial Average fell 0.26 percent to 52,498.64 overnight while the Nasdaq Composite dropped 1.55 percent to 25,873.18. SK hynix and Samsung Electronics plunged 15.37 percent and 10.7 percent respectively on Monday.

In Seoul trading SK hynix eased 0.27 percent, Hanwha Aerospace fell 6.7 percent and Hyundai Motor shed 3.9 percent. The Korean won traded at 1,497.30 won per dollar.
